package main
import (
"github.com/consensys/gnark/frontend"
twistededwards_gadget "github.com/consensys/gnark/gadgets/algebra/twistededwards"
"github.com/consensys/gnark/gadgets/hash/mimc"
"github.com/consensys/gurvy"
fr_bn256 "github.com/consensys/gurvy/bn256/fr"
"strconv"
)
func merkelPathPart(circuit *frontend.CS, mimc mimc.MiMCGadget, noteHash *frontend.Constraint) {
var proofSet, helper, valid []*frontend.Constraint
merkleRoot := circuit.PUBLIC_INPUT("treeRootHash")
proofSet = append(proofSet, noteHash)
//helper[0],valid[0]占位, 方便接口只设置有效值
helper = append(helper, circuit.ALLOCATE("1"))
valid = append(valid, circuit.ALLOCATE("1"))
//depth:10, path num need be 9
for i := 1; i < 10; i++ {
proofSet = append(proofSet, circuit.SECRET_INPUT("path"+strconv.Itoa(i)))
helper = append(helper, circuit.SECRET_INPUT("helper"+strconv.Itoa(i)))
valid = append(valid, circuit.SECRET_INPUT("valid"+strconv.Itoa(i)))
}
verifyMerkleProof(circuit, mimc, merkleRoot, proofSet, helper, valid)
}
func verifyMerkleProof(circuit *frontend.CS, h mimc.MiMCGadget, merkleRoot *frontend.Constraint, proofSet, helper, valid []*frontend.Constraint) {
sum := leafSum(circuit, h, proofSet[0])
for i := 1; i < len(proofSet); i++ {
circuit.MUSTBE_BOOLEAN(helper[i])
d1 := circuit.SELECT(helper[i], sum, proofSet[i])
d2 := circuit.SELECT(helper[i], proofSet[i], sum)
rst := nodeSum(circuit, h, d1, d2)
sum = circuit.SELECT(valid[i], rst, sum)
}
// Compare our calculated Merkle root to the desired Merkle root.
circuit.MUSTBE_EQ(sum, merkleRoot)
}
// nodeSum returns the hash created from data inserted to form a leaf.
// Without domain separation.
func nodeSum(circuit *frontend.CS, h mimc.MiMCGadget, a, b *frontend.Constraint) *frontend.Constraint {
res := h.Hash(circuit, a, b)
return res
}
// leafSum returns the hash created from data inserted to form a leaf.
// Without domain separation.
func leafSum(circuit *frontend.CS, h mimc.MiMCGadget, data *frontend.Constraint) *frontend.Constraint {
res := h.Hash(circuit, data)
return res
}
func commitValuePart(circuit *frontend.CS, spendValue *frontend.Constraint) {
//cmt=transfer_value*G + random_value*H
cmtvalueX := circuit.PUBLIC_INPUT("commitValueX")
cmtvalueY := circuit.PUBLIC_INPUT("commitValueY")
// set curve parameters
edgadget, _ := twistededwards_gadget.NewEdCurveGadget(gurvy.BN256)
// set point G in the circuit
pointGSnark := twistededwards_gadget.NewPointGadget(circuit, nil, nil)
//scalar := circuit.ALLOCATE("-1")
circuit.MUSTBE_LESS_OR_EQ(spendValue, 10000000000, 256)
// set point G in the circuit
pointGSnark.ScalarMulFixedBase(circuit, edgadget.BaseX, edgadget.BaseY, spendValue, edgadget)
pointGSnark.X.Tag("xg")
pointGSnark.Y.Tag("yg")
transfer_random := circuit.SECRET_INPUT("spendRandom")
//circuit.MUSTBE_LESS_OR_EQ(random_value,10000000000,256)
//H is not G, H should be a point that no one know the prikey
var baseX_H, baseY_H fr_bn256.Element
baseX_H.SetString("10190477835300927557649934238820360529458681672073866116232821892325659279502")
baseY_H.SetString("7969140283216448215269095418467361784159407896899334866715345504515077887397")
pointHSnark := twistededwards_gadget.NewPointGadget(circuit, nil, nil)
// add points in circuit (the method updates the underlying plain points as well)
pointHSnark.ScalarMulFixedBase(circuit, baseX_H, baseY_H, transfer_random, edgadget)
pointHSnark.X.Tag("xh")
pointHSnark.Y.Tag("yh")
pointSumSnark := twistededwards_gadget.NewPointGadget(circuit, nil, nil)
pointSumSnark.AddGeneric(circuit, &pointGSnark, &pointHSnark, edgadget)
//cmtvalue=transfer_value*G + random_value*H
circuit.MUSTBE_EQ(cmtvalueX, pointSumSnark.X)
circuit.MUSTBE_EQ(cmtvalueY, pointSumSnark.Y)
}
